A firewood storage chest made of iron covered with gilded, embossed, and burin-worked sheet metal. Decorated with landscapes and scenes of rural life. The lid depicts the Stratford-upon-Avon cottage that belonged to Ann Hathaway, wife of William Shakespeare. This piece is attributed to the mentioned designer/maker.
